Synthesis of the NS 2 nonstructural protein messenger RNA of influenza A viruses occurs in the absence of viral protein synthesis.

Abstract

The NS 2 messenger RNA (mRNA) of several influenza A viruses was shown to be synthesized in primary transcription. Analysis of in vitro translation products of mRNAs from infected MDCK cells treated with cycloheximide indicated that the NS 2 mRNA in addition to the NS 1 mRNA was synthesized with PR/8, Udorn, and Aichi viruses. The findings indicated that the NS 1 mRNA of these viruses was able to be spliced into the NS 2 mRNA as a primary transcript without viral protein synthesis, although the extent of splicing varied among different virus strains.
